Kraft Heinz is seeking outstanding Business Development Executives to join an existing team as we expand into new areas.

About the Role

You will play a crucial role in expanding our presence within the HORECA channel by:

  • Visiting a diverse range of establishments, from fast food restaurants to pubs.
  • Identifying opportunities to increase brand distribution and selling products to suit back of house chefs and front of house consumers, ultimately driving sales of the Kraft Heinz portfolio.
  • Managing your own diary, effectively balancing the identifying & targeting of new prospects with visits to existing customers.

Great organization, time management, and a confident selling approach will be key to your success in this role, coupled with a growth mindset and resilience to develop from a new team into a high performing team. Success will be measured through new customer sign-ups, incremental distribution points, and orders placed.

Who Are We Looking For?

We seek confident, results-driven, and highly organized individuals who will thrive in a fast-paced, target-driven environment. You should be a self-starter, capable of working independently and be confident in cold calling, pitching, and closing. This role is all about relationships, so demonstrating an ability to build rapport fast with good communication skills is key, as well as being able to problem solve and show agility when required. Experience in FMCG, Foodservice (AFH) or field sales within the AFH channel is a strong plus.

How to prepare for a job interview at Avidity Group Ltd

Know Your Sales Methodologies

Brush up on popular sales methodologies like SPIN Selling or Challenger Sales. Being able to discuss these techniques and how you've applied them will show Avidity Group Ltd that you understand the role and can hit the ground running in the sales game.

Demonstrate Your Deal-Making Skills

Prepare to share stories from your past experiences where you closed deals, overcame objections, or started new client relationships. We want to show Avidity Group Ltd that you’re not just about numbers but also about building lasting connections in business development.

Prepare for Role-Play Scenarios

In a full-time sales interview, don’t be surprised if they throw in a role-play exercise to test your pitching skills. Practising how you would pitch a product or handle an objection will help us shine in this simulation—think of it like a dress rehearsal for your future sales calls!
